Output 3d596aaf90edd6e3c55d6082e5e7294046e8a6462ea40d8c7166bd08e797d4dc:3

value
45923690
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4041794102e0d80b550fdad5b5b464bbb2dcf95a OP_EQUALVERIFY OP_CHECKSIG
address
16rkgU2ZB6mQESTZhq5nQwFHphAhzoZYHo
transaction
3d596aaf90edd6e3c55d6082e5e7294046e8a6462ea40d8c7166bd08e797d4dc
spent
true